    A bad user experience? The site is slow to load (even after the initial load it is painfully slow), and this is a ranking factor. So optimise the site as much as possible. You're over the top with images. Also, I need to hover over and see prices. Where are the reviews? And so on. Spend some time studying Amazon as they do tons of stuff right and important information is clearly visible before clicking through. Fix your site (the design needs a total overhaul, including making it responsive - this could be up to 50-60% of traffic you are missing out on/alienating).

    I suggest you stop by Moz.com and read articles in their blog (including the UGC blog) about optimising and marketing ecommerce sites.

    Then spend time on social media getting involved with recycling communities and individuals with interests in it, marketing yourself to them and so on. (No, not spamming it, but establishing a legitimate presence and following.)

    By "where are the reviews" I meant you must encourage customers to review products they have purchased. Some services/shops constantly spam asking for a review, which is a bad idea. It's better to offer an incentive, such as x% or $x off their next purchase, for example. Of course, you want some minimum requirements such as "50 words minimum". Don't make it too high though or too long as you will end it with, "it's nice blah blah". A bad idea to place fake reviews, too. Make sure it is easy to ask a question about a product and display customer questions and answers on the product page, as it's surely useful to everyone else. (Make it optional, but opted in by default, that customer questions are publicly viewable.)
